Patching Damaged Drywall
Small holes from doorknobs, furniture impacts, or picture hanging require precise patching techniques to restore your wall's appearance. Professional contractors use drywall tape, joint compound, and specialized tools to create seamless repairs.
For medium-sized holes up to 6 inches, contractors typically cut the damaged section into a clean square before installing a new drywall piece. The repair area is then taped, mudded, and sanded to match the surrounding texture.

Expert Drywall Finishing Techniques
Professional drywall finishing requires precise application methods, specialized tools, and attention to detail to achieve flawless results. Proper finishing creates walls that look smooth and seamless while preparing surfaces for final decorative treatments that complement Sun City West's established home styles.
Taping and Mudding Methods
Start by applying paper or mesh tape to all drywall seams and corners. Use a 6-inch drywall knife to embed the tape in a thin layer of joint compound.
Apply your first coat of mud in a 6-inch band over the taped areas. Let it dry completely before sanding lightly with 120-grit sandpaper.
Follow with a second coat using a 10-inch knife, spreading the compound wider to feather the edges. Sand again once dry.
Apply a final thin coat with a 12-inch knife for the smoothest possible finish. Sand one last time using 150-grit sandpaper when fully cured.
Texture and Smooth Finishing Options
Choose from knockdown, orange peel, or smooth finishes based on your room's style and existing surfaces. Each requires specific tools and techniques.
For orange peel texture, thin the compound slightly and apply with a hopper gun. Adjust air pressure and compound consistency to control texture size.
Knockdown textures need thicker compound sprayed in larger droplets. Wait 10-15 minutes, then lightly flatten the peaks with a knockdown knife.
For smooth walls, apply multiple thin coats of compound, sanding between each layer. Use bright lighting at an angle to spot imperfections.
Preparing Surfaces for Painting or Wallpaper
Remove all dust with a vacuum and damp sponge after final sanding. Inspect walls using bright lighting to find any remaining flaws.
Prime the entire surface with a high-quality drywall primer. This seals the compound and provides an even base for paint or wallpaper.
Fill any discovered imperfections with a thin coat of compound. Sand these spots carefully after drying to maintain surface consistency.
Test the wall's smoothness by running your hand across the surface. Address any rough spots or visible seams before proceeding with decoration.

Comparing Service Offerings and Pricing
Request detailed written estimates from at least three contractors. Each quote should include labor costs, materials, and timeline for completion that respects the schedules of Sun City West's mature residents.
Essential estimate components:
- Scope of repair work
- Type and quality of materials
- Labor costs
- Project timeline
- Clean-up services
- Warranty information
Ask about payment schedules and avoid contractors who demand full payment upfront.
